
Over three months, this developer enhanced the ghostty-org/ghostty and vim/vim repositories by delivering targeted improvements in shell integration and text editor support. They preserved user-defined ZSH options during shell initialization and clarified onboarding documentation, using Shell scripting and Markdown to streamline setup and maintain style guide compliance. In vim/vim, they implemented SGF filetype detection and developed a dedicated syntax highlighting script, improving editing workflows for Smart Game Format files commonly used in board games like Go. Their work demonstrated proficiency in Vim script, filetype detection, and collaborative plugin development, addressing both user experience and repository quality through precise, standards-aligned contributions.
